Hi everyone, just looking for some advice or just someone who can relate. My partner and I have been trying for 18 months, after 3 early losses we finally persuaded our doctor to send us to the specialist. They suspect a large adenomyoma after various scans and tests. We are waiting for several blood test results including genetic tests to check if there are any 'compatability' issues with me and my OH and waiting for an appointment for investigative surgery to confirm the size and placement of the adenomyoma. Their advice was to keep trying if we can and feel ready to try again and I have been prescribed a high dose of folic acid. We have been told to use cyclogest from the day we get a positive test and that we will have fortnightly scans from 6 weeks to help us through the first few weeks.
